Forrest View Park Path
About this cycle path
Forrest View Park Path is a short, easy paved cycle route in the Swan Valley, ideal for a quick ride or family outing. The 1.4 km path takes about 5 minutes to ride and offers a low-stress introduction to cycling in the area. Well-suited to casual riders and those new to cycling.

What to expect
Flat, well-maintained paved surface throughout. The path is easy-going with minimal gradient, making it suitable for riders of all ages and experience levels. Expect good signposting typical of park paths. Shade and exposure depend on the time of year and park plantings; bring a hat and drink for warmer months.
